Set up your workspace

If you haven’t created a workspace yet, sign in at jam.dev and create one. Workspaces support domain-based discovery. Anyone with a matching email domain can find and request to join your workspace automatically.

Workspace visibility

Workspace visibility setting toggled on, allowing anyone with an @acme-corp.com email to join Workspace visibility controls whether your workspace appears to colleagues in your company. When enabled, anyone who signs up or logs in with your company email instantly sees an option to join your workspace.

Managing Workspace Visibility

Workspace visibility controls where your workspace appears:
  • Sign-up for new users with your company email domain
  • In-product prompts for existing Jam users with your company email domain
Users join as Viewers and can be promoted to other roles by workspace admins

Default Behavior

Workspace visibility availability depends on your plan:
  • Free and Team plan: enabled by default for all workspaces
  • Enterprise Plan: Not available. Enterprise workspaces use advanced security and access controls.
  • Legacy Plans: Disabled by default. Upgrade to the new Team plan to enable this option

Privacy considerations

Workspace discoverability is separate from access controls, which determine who can view your Jams:
  • Workspace visibility: Controls whether users with your domain can find and join your workspace
  • Access Controls: Controls who can view your Jams and folders
Workspace admins get notified each time someone joins.
You can have discoverability enabled while still keeping strict access controls for your content.
